Folding Bed Cabinet

Updated: 2026-09-16

Overview

The Folding Bed Cabinet is an innovative furniture solution addressing the growing need for space optimization in urban environments. Combining vertical storage with horizontal sleeping space, it transforms seamlessly between daytime cabinet and nighttime bed. Primarily used in offices for employee napping or in small apartments as guest beds, these units typically feature sturdy frames with integrated mattresses. The design prioritizes ease of conversion, allowing users to switch functions within seconds while maintaining aesthetic appeal.

Product Features

Modern Folding Bed Cabinets offer several distinguishing characteristics. The folding mechanism typically uses gas springs or hydraulic lifts for smooth operation, with safety locks to prevent accidental collapse. Storage compartments range from simple shelves to full-height wardrobes. High-end models may include USB charging ports, built-in lighting, or even convertible desk surfaces. The mattress component varies from thin foam pads to 4-inch thick orthopedic options, with removable, washable covers for hygiene maintenance.

Main Uses

These versatile units serve multiple applications across different environments. In corporate offices, they provide discreet resting areas without dedicating permanent space to sleeping quarters. Educational institutions use them in faculty lounges or dormitories where space is limited. For residential use, they're particularly popular in studio apartments, home offices, and children's rooms. Some healthcare facilities employ medical-grade versions for patient observation areas. The storage component often holds bedding, clothing, or office supplies, maximizing utility.

Culture and Development

The concept originates from traditional Asian floor bedding systems, adapted to modern urban constraints. Japan's space-efficient furniture designs heavily influenced early prototypes, while Scandinavian minimalism shaped contemporary aesthetics. Market demand surged with rising urban density and remote work trends, leading to technological improvements in folding mechanisms and materials. Current innovations include smart models with app-controlled configurations and eco-friendly versions using sustainable woods and recycled fabrics.

B2B Procurement Guide

Commercial buyers should evaluate several technical specifications. Frame construction should withstand frequent folding cycles—look for steel reinforced joints in wooden models or aircraft-grade aluminum frames. Weight capacity typically ranges 150–300kg; verify testing certifications. For bulk procurement, consider modular designs that allow configuration variations. Lead times may extend 4–8 weeks for customized orders. Reputable manufacturers offer warranties covering mechanical parts for 2–5 years, with longer coverage on structural elements.
